When the large-scale capital is taken up to run these institutions, industrialists associate their interest and the double return of capital from these institutions.  Let us know that on May 30, Hindi Journalism Day is celebrated in India. It was on this day in 1826, when Pandit Couple Kishore Shukla started publishing the Hindi newspaper 'Udanta Martand' before Calcutta. The name 'Udanta Martand' was an indicator of the social conditions of that time, which means 'News Sun'. Journalism in India was started by Pandit Yugal Kishore Shukla.
